Eastside Prep, Paly take top high school journalism prizes

The Eastside Panther of Eastside College Preparatory High School in East Palo Alto took top honors in General Excellence in the San Francisco Peninsula Press Club’s High School Journalism Competition this year. (Above is the staff of the Panther with adviser Angela Filo at left.

Palo Alto High School, which entered two magazines and one online publication, won the most awards with 11, including best web site content and design.

Awards were presented at a reception today (May 12) in the ballroom of Ralston Hall on the campus of Notre Dame de Namur University in Belmont.

This year 167 students from 10 high schools in San Mateo and Santa Clara counties participated in 12 categories.

The staff of the Eastside Panther will be introduced at the Evening of Excellence awards dinner June 6 at the Crowne Plaza Hotel in Foster City.
